Showers and thunderstorms are likely to continue throughout Monday
Houston, Texas, can expect a weather pattern on Monday, with a 50 percent chance of showers and thunderstorms developing through the afternoon. According to the National Weather Service (NWS), some of these storms could become severe, bringing the possibility of damaging winds, hail, or brief heavy rainfall.
Even with the storm chances, skies should remain partly sunny, and temperatures will rise to around 84°F. South winds of 10 to 15 mph may gust up to 20 mph. Rainfall totals during the day should stay under a tenth of an inch, though stronger thunderstorms could produce locally higher amounts.
The unsettled weather continues into Monday night, when showers and thunderstorms are likely, especially before 1 a.m. The NWS forecast claims that a few storms may again reach severe levels. Temperatures will fall to around 62°F, and south winds of 5 to 10 mph will become light and variable after midnight. Rainfall overnight will be more substantial, with ½ to ¾ of an inch possible before storms taper off.
Tornado Watch in several counties in Houston
A severe thunderstorm capable of creating a tornado was located near Cypress, moving northeast at 30 mph at around 1:09 PM, Fox 26 reported. The NWS also issued a tornado watch for several counties near the Houston area, including Austin, Brazos, Burleson, Fort Bend, Grimes, Harris, Houston, Liberty, Madison, Montgomery, Polk, San Jacinto, Trinity, Walker, Waller, and Washington, according to Fox 26. The watch is in effect until 7 p.m.
Several cities are also included under this watch, including Bellville, Brenham, Brookshire, Bryan, Caldwell, Cleveland, Coldspring, College Station, Conroe, Corrigan, Crockett, Dayton, First Colony, Groveton, Hempstead, Houston, Huntsville, Liberty, Livingston, Madisonville, Mission Bend, Missouri City, Navasota, Pecan Grove, Prairie View, Rosenberg, Sealy, Shepherd, Somerville, Sugar Land, The Woodlands, Trinity, and Waller.
